  • Patent number: 7754923
    Abstract: The present invention provides a process for producing high-purity aliphatic tertiary amines containing a less amount of by-products by subjecting aliphatic acid amides to hydrogenation reduction under moderate conditions, as well as a process for producing amine derivatives from the aliphatic tertiary amines, with a good productivity in an economically advantageous manner. The present invention relates to a process for producing an aliphatic tertiary amine by subjecting a specific aliphatic amide to hydrogenation reduction in the presence of a catalyst containing copper and at least one element selected from the group consisting of elements belonging to Groups 2, 3 and 7 of the Periodic Table; the catalyst; and a process for producing amine oxide by reacting the tertiary amide obtained by the above production process with hydrogen peroxide.
